How much does it cost to reset a key fob?

The cost of replacing a key fob remote can range from $50 to over $100 depending on the automaker and complexity of the design. All key fobs need to be programmed. Some dealerships will do it for free, while others will charge a half-hour to an hour of labor. But there is a way around this fee.

    Can I reprogram my key fobs?

    Key fobs, also known as keyless entry remotes, are useful in controlling your car’s locks, trunk, panic alarm and even remote starter from hundreds of feet away. These remotes are wirelessly programmed to your vehicle and can be reprogrammed as often as you would like if the signal is lost or if you need a replacement remote.

    Does dealer have to reprogram a key fob?

    Dealerships, car shops, and auto locksmiths should all have access to the machines needed to reprogram key fobs, going above and beyond the normal steps you would take to do it yourself. So you may be charged a bit for the use of their machine. You don’t necessarily have to take your car into the shop to have this done.
